什么叫软件移除数据库中的数据
-
软件移除数据库中的数据是指通过特定的软件工具或命令将数据库中的数据删除或清除的过程。这可以用于清理数据库中不再需要的数据,或者在重新安装软件或进行数据迁移时清空数据库。
以下是软件移除数据库中的数据的一些常见方法和注意事项:
-
使用SQL语句删除数据:SQL是结构化查询语言,可以通过编写特定的SQL语句来删除数据库中的数据。例如,使用DELETE语句可以删除指定条件下的数据行。但是需要谨慎使用,因为删除操作是不可逆的,删除后的数据将无法恢复。
-
数据库备份和恢复:在删除数据之前,建议先对数据库进行备份。备份可以保留原始数据的副本,以便在需要时进行恢复。如果删除数据后发现需要恢复,可以使用备份文件将数据恢复到之前的状态。
-
使用数据库管理工具:大多数数据库管理系统(DBMS)都提供了管理工具,可以方便地删除和清理数据库中的数据。这些工具通常提供图形用户界面(GUI),可以通过点选和操作按钮来删除数据,简化了SQL语句的编写。
-
注意数据关联和依赖:在删除数据之前,需要注意数据之间的关联和依赖关系。如果删除了一个表中的数据,可能会影响其他表中的数据完整性。因此,需要仔细检查数据之间的关系,并确保删除操作不会破坏数据库的完整性。
-
数据删除的慎重性:在执行删除操作之前,需要对数据进行充分的验证和确认。一旦数据被删除,将无法恢复,可能会对业务和系统造成不可逆的损失。因此,建议在删除操作之前进行多次确认,并在必要时咨询数据库管理员或专业人士的意见。
总之,软件移除数据库中的数据是一项需要谨慎操作的任务。在执行删除操作之前,建议备份数据,使用适当的工具或SQL语句进行删除,并注意数据关联和依赖关系,以确保数据库的完整性和可用性。
1年前 -
-
软件移除数据库中的数据是指通过特定的操作或工具,将数据库中的特定数据记录或整个数据表删除的过程。在软件开发和数据库管理中,移除数据是一项常见的操作,用于清理无用的数据、释放存储空间或满足数据保密和隐私要求。
具体来说,软件移除数据库中的数据可以通过以下几种方式实现:
- 使用SQL语句:SQL(Structured Query Language)是一种用于操作和管理关系型数据库的标准语言。通过使用DELETE语句,可以删除数据库中的特定数据记录或整个数据表。
例如,要删除名为"users"的数据表中所有年龄大于30岁的用户记录,可以使用以下SQL语句:
DELETE FROM users WHERE age > 30;- 使用数据库管理工具:现代数据库管理系统通常提供了图形化的管理工具,用于方便地管理数据库。这些工具通常提供了删除数据的功能,用户只需要选择要删除的数据记录或数据表,并执行相应的操作即可。
例如,使用MySQL数据库管理工具phpMyAdmin,可以打开数据表,选择要删除的数据记录或数据表,然后点击"删除"按钮来移除数据。
- 脚本编程:在一些复杂的场景下,可能需要通过编写脚本来移除数据库中的数据。脚本编程可以使用各种编程语言,如Python、Java、C#等,通过数据库连接库来连接数据库,并执行删除数据的操作。
例如,使用Python编写的脚本可以通过MySQLdb库连接MySQL数据库,并执行删除数据的操作:
import MySQLdb # 连接数据库 conn = MySQLdb.connect(host='localhost', user='root', passwd='password', db='mydb') # 创建游标对象 cursor = conn.cursor() # 执行SQL语句删除数据 sql = "DELETE FROM users WHERE age > 30" cursor.execute(sql) # 提交事务 conn.commit() # 关闭游标和连接 cursor.close() conn.close()需要注意的是,移除数据库中的数据是一项重要的操作,务必谨慎操作。在执行删除操作之前,最好先备份数据,以防止误删或数据丢失。同时,在删除数据之后,还应该进行数据库的优化和压缩,以释放存储空间并提高数据库性能。
1年前 -
软件移除数据库中的数据是指将数据库中的特定数据删除或清空的过程。这种操作可以通过多种方法来实现,具体的操作流程取决于所使用的数据库管理系统和开发环境。下面将介绍一种常见的方法来移除数据库中的数据。
-
连接到数据库
首先,需要使用数据库管理系统提供的工具或命令行界面连接到目标数据库。这通常需要提供数据库的连接字符串、用户名和密码等信息。 -
选择目标数据库
一旦成功连接到数据库,需要选择要操作的目标数据库。这可以通过使用SQL语句"USE database_name;"来实现,其中database_name是要操作的数据库的名称。 -
创建删除数据的SQL语句
根据要删除的数据的特定条件,需要构建相应的SQL语句。常见的SQL语句用于删除数据的包括:
- DELETE FROM table_name WHERE condition;:从指定的表中删除满足特定条件的数据。
- TRUNCATE TABLE table_name;:快速清空指定表中的所有数据。
-
执行删除操作
一旦创建了删除数据的SQL语句,就可以执行它们来删除数据库中的数据。可以通过在数据库管理系统提供的工具中执行SQL语句,或者在命令行界面中使用相应的命令来实现。 -
验证删除结果
完成删除操作后,可以使用SELECT语句来验证数据库中的数据是否被成功移除。例如,可以使用"SELECT * FROM table_name;"来查看指定表中的数据是否已被清空或删除。
需要注意的是,删除数据库中的数据是一项敏感的操作,应该谨慎进行。在执行删除操作之前,最好进行备份以防止意外情况的发生。此外,如果有其他相关的约束(如外键约束)存在,可能需要先解除这些约束才能成功删除数据。
1年前 -